What is physical education medical activity

The Physical Education Medical Activity Guide is a medical consent form used by schools to document students' medical limitations and strengths for physical education activities.

Understanding the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ide

The Physical Education Medical Activity Guide serves as a crucial document for schools, recording student medical limitations for physical activities. This guide helps ensure safety and compliance within educational environments.
Documenting medical limitations is vital as it protects students during physical activities. Schools must adhere to the requirements, which often include obtaining a physician's signature to validate a student's medical condition.

Purpose and Benefits of the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ide

This guide is essential for schools as it fosters a safe environment during physical education activities. It equips teachers and coaches with critical information related to student limitations, ensuring they can effectively manage various physical tasks.
Moreover, it enhances communication between parents, healthcare providers, and educational institutions, creating a well-rounded support system for student well-being.

Key Features of the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ide

The Physical Education Medical Activity Guide includes several vital components that enhance its functionality:
  • Fields for recording student information, diagnosis, and specific activity limitations.
  • Clear instructions for obtaining the necessary physician's signature and date.
  • Blank fields and checkboxes that allow for user input, giving flexibility for various needs.

Who Needs the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ide?

Identifying who should complete the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ide is essential for its effectiveness. Eligibility criteria typically include all students participating in physical education classes.
Parents, guardians, and physicians play a critical role in the process, ensuring that all necessary information is accurately completed. In Minnesota, educational institutions specifically mandate the use of this guide to comply with state regulations.

The Physical Education Medical Activity Guide must be completed by a physician who can assess and sign off on a student's medical limitations related to physical education activities.
It is important to submit the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ide before the start of the school year or before a student participates in physical education activities to avoid any issues.
After completing the form on pdfFiller, you can either download it to print and submit it manually to the school or use the direct submission feature provided by pdfFiller for electronic delivery.
While primarily focused on medical limitations, it is advisable to attach any relevant medical records or notes from the physician that clarify the diagnosis or activity limitations when submitting the form.
Common mistakes include leaving required fields blank, not obtaining the physician's signature, and failing to provide specific details regarding medical conditions and activity limitations.
Processing times can vary, but generally, schools should be able to review and update their records within a few days after the form is submitted, provided all necessary information is included.
If you have questions about completing the Physical Education Medical Activity Guide, consult the school’s administration or the physician's office for assistance and to ensure compliance with requirements.
